Page 11 text:

MARY E. ZENT-Art. B.S. and M.A. degrees from Co- lumbia University. Besides eight years at Cen- tral, she taught at the Hamilton, Fort Wayne Art, and Smart Schools. Her main interests are swim- ming, reading, and gardening. IOHN R. IONES-Commercial. Valparaiso-South Bend Business College-Gregg College at Chicago -Chicago University. Zanerian School of Penman- ship at Columbus, Ohio. Eleven years teaching hereg always glad to recommend good commercial students. BERTRAM WELBAUM-Woodwork. B.S. Indiana State Teachers' College. Graduate work at Pur- due. Golf, ping-pong, and baseball. KATHERINE V. WELCH-English. Has B.S. and A.B. from the University of Missouri. Also M.A. degree from the University of Michigan. She has taught at Central sixteen years. R. K. BUTLER-English-A.B. degree l9l7, DePauw University. A.M. degree from Columbia University l926. Reading, gardening, and children are his main interests. EMMA ADAMS-Gym. Received her B.S. degree at University of Illinois. Has been putting out girl athletes for seven years. Spends her leisure time with handicraft. I MARY HARRAH-Latin. In addition to attending In- diana University, where she obtained an A.B. de- gree, she attended the University of Wisconsin. Her length of service at Central totals twenty-seven years. MERIBAH INGHAM-Gym, Undergraduate at Milton College. A.B. degree at Battle Creek College. Graduate work at Indiana, Clothes and Iudy, her dog, attract most of her attention. W. W. WHITE-Printing. Cornell College, Stout In- stitute Technology, Bradley Polytechnic and Art In- stitute. Hobbies are commercial art and gardening. MURRAY MENDENHALL-Gym. A.B. degree at De- Pauw. Fourteen years at Central. Likes sports of all kinds. Spends summers on his farm. RUTH WILKENING-Art. Came to Central in 1935. Obtained B.S. degree in education from Indiana University. Her hobbies are photography, swim- ming, and reading. ALLEN CLEAVER-Mechanical drawing-Indiana State College B.S. Hunting and fishing are hobbies. AMY S. BARNES-Health. Schooled at Indiana Nor- mal, Defiance College, I.ndiana University-Bid logical station, and Columbia University, B.S. and M.A. degrees. Hobbies: fishing, golf, and reading. MARIE H. CHRISTMAN-Math. Holds a B.S. degree from Heidelberg University, Ohio, and an M.A. de- gree from Columbia. At Central sixteen years. Traveling, reading, attending concerts and visiting the graves of famous people, are her interests. MARY ELIZABETH GARDNER-Math. Holds an A.B. degree from the University of Michigan and a B.Ph. degree from Michigan State Normal College. Reading and traveling are her pastimes. ALVARO FERLINI-Math. B.S. degree University of Chicago, Notre Dame-First year at Central-En- joys music, mathematics, and swimming. 47 CHARLES P. TURPIN-Math. Attended high school at Marco, IndianaMStudied at Indiana State Teachers' College, Terre Haute. A.B. degree University of Illinois. A.M. degree, Likes gardening. 48 EVA M. MCKINNIE-Latin. From University of Illinois a B.A. degree and from the University of Cali- fornia her M.L. degree. She has taught at Cen- tral for twenty-two years. Her hobbies are traveling, playing golf, and reading. 49 CLEON FLECK-Iournalism-DePauw, A.B.g Indiana University, M.S. degree: Additional work at Wis- consin University. Hobbies are long walks, news- paper study. 50 MAPLE M. BYERS--Home Economics. Franklin Col- lege, Purdue University, Columbia University, University of Colorado and Muncie Normal from which she acquired her A.B. degree. Came to Central in l927 from Iames H. Smart. 51 VERA C. PENCE-History. Taught at Central eleven years. She acquired her Ph.B. degree from the University of Chicago and her M.A. degree from the University of Michigan. Swimming, playing golf, and reading are her hobbies. 52 PAUL DAILEY-Industrial Arts. Graduated in l926 from Bradley Technical. B.S. Indiana University. M.A. Came to Fort Wayne in l928, this being his initial year at Central. Gardening occupies his spare time. 53 IVA SPANGLER-Biology. Taught at Hoagland be- fore coming to Central this year. B.S. degree from the Ball State Teachers College and a Ph.M. degree from the University of Wisconsin. Traveling and nature work are her main diversions. 54 LEAH AUSTIN-History. AB. and A.M. degree from Indiana University, attended the University of Pa., and Cambridge, England. Has taught at Central twelve years. Hobbies are reading, traveling, playing tennis and golf. 55 MEREDITH ALDRED-Botany. Indiana University- A.B. degree. Extension at Winona Lake biological station for past five summers. Sixteen years at Central. Likes out-of-doors, lakes and reading, especially on scientific subjects. 56 EDNA G. SMITH-Home Economics. Holds a B.S. de- gree from Purdue University and is working on her A.M. degree at Indiana Extension. She has been at Central three years. Taught at Harmar and South Side. 57 RALPH VIRTS-Math-Graduated Indiana Univer- sity. A.B. degree l92l. A.M. l923. Eleven years at Central. Loves to hear good violin music- camping trips and stamps are his other interests. 58 MRS. VERA LANE-English. Served Central for twenty-six years. Obtained from the University of Michigan the degrees of A.B. and M.A. Her hob- bies comprise the treatre, traveling, studying social problems, and collecting classical victrola records. Teachers not photographed: Willis Richardson, Gaston Bailhe, Russell Rowe, Hazel Hawkins, and Harry Veatch.

Page 10 text:

IRWIN ARNOLD-L.L.B. from Baldwin-Wallace Col- legeg New York State Normal Collegep Indiana and Purdue extension. Hobbies-Photography, Boy Scouts, delinquent boys. ESTHER THOMAS--Commercial. Holds an A.B. de- gree from Indiana University. Her main interests are reading and traveling. ROBERT H. WYATT-Social Studies-seven years at Central. A.M. degree at Indiana. Graduate work at University of Chicago and University of Southern California. Hobbies-many activities. BLANCHE S. NIELSEN-Geography. Holds a B.S. de- gree from the University of Chicago, and graduate study at the University of Minnesota. Photography, horseback riding, and gardening are her main in- terests. RUSSELL EARLE--History-Crawfordsville High-De- Pauw University. A.B. degree State University of Iowa. M. A. State University of Iowa. Additional graduate work. Golf and bowlinge-First year at Central. MRS. HELEN CONLEY-Special Vocational. B.S. de- gree Ohio State. Taught at Adams School before coming to Central. Swimming and reading are her main diversions. ALBERT A. COIL-Head public speaking. Laotto High School, Tri State College class B certificate, Butler University A.B. 1921. Hobbies-Impersonm tions, farming. LESTER G. HEMPHILI.-Auto. B.S. and N.S. Colorado State Teachers' College. Likes sports, gardening and model airplanes. M. RUTH BROWN--English. I-lails from Portland, In- diana. A.B. from Ball State Teachers' College and M.A. degree frorn Michigan. M. CATHERINE IACKSON-English. Came to Central from Harmar. From Ball State Teachers' College, she has an A.B. degree and from Columbia Uni- versity an A.M. degree. L. A. STROEBEL-German. River Falls, Wisconsin State Normal School, University of Wisconsin. Ph.B. degree. MARGERY SUTER-Dramatics. Graduated from In- diana A.B. degree. Michigan A.M. degree. Came to Central in the fall of 1919. Director of plays in all three public high schools. She likes acting and directing equally well. IRVEN TONKEI.--Social Science. B.S. degree at Val- paraiso-A.B. degree at Indiana University- Started teaching in 1900. In 1915 began teaching in vocational school, transferred to Central in 1922. His only hobby is his farm. HELEN E. I-IILGEMANN-Attendance and Study Hall. Third year at Central. Came from Harmar School. A.B. degree from the University of Michigan. Her special interests are music, hunting dogs, and skeet shooting. G. H. RUSSELL-Director Industrial Arts-Western State Teachers' College, Kalamazoo, Michigan. B.S. degree-Since 1911 in Fort Wayne-in Central since 1918. Stamp collecting, sports, outside sports, ping-pong, Shrine patrol. MARIAN INGHAM-English-Advisor of our 1937 and 1938 Caldrons. A.B. degree at Milton College. Taught in Wisconsin two years before coming to Central in 1921. Her main interests are flowers, books, and cooking. MAURICE ASHLEY-History. Indiana University A.B., A.M. I-lobbiesiWestern history and travel- ing. Eleven years at Central. Graduated from high school in Galveston, Indiana. MRS. IDA LAMPTON-Commercial. A.B. University Wisconsin, Glen City Business College. Work at Indiana, and Ball State Teachers' College. Hobbies are reading, cooking, and the theatre. KENNETH YAGER-General Shop. Bradley Poly- technic, B.S. Ball State Teachers' College. Likes sports and hunting. FLORENCE I. LUCASSE-Latin. A.B. degree from the University of Chicago and an Ed.M. degree from Harvard University. Her main interests are cook- ing, motoring, traveling, and seeing stage plays. HARRY B. IMMEL-Bookkeeping!Valparaiso 1914. Bachelor of Accounts-Angola, Indiana, 1902- University-Extension. South Bend Business College, 1908. Been at Central twenty years. Likes fishing. CHARLES DILTS-Chemistry. Indiana State College A.B. degree-Indiana University A.M. degree. At Central seventeen years. Interests are elements, stamps, and loaded shells. VIRGINIA KINNAIRD-History. Before coming to Central, she taught at the South Wayne, Hoagland, and Harmar schools. She holds a B.S. and an M.A. degree from Northwestern University. Her hobbies are drama, reading, traveling, and mo- toring. BASIL R. SHACKELFORD-Machine Shop. B.S. In- diana State Normal at Terre Haute. Hobbies are fishing and hunting. MILDRED I. BRIGHAM--French. Born in Toledo, Ohio, and graduated from Oberlin College with A.B. degree. Taught at South Side before coming to Central in 1928. Interests are reading and garden- ing. GILBERT WILSON-Electricity-Purdue University S.S.E.E. degree. Hobbies-radio and archery. ROSZA O. TONKEL-English. Graduate of Indiana University, A.B., Bachelor of Oratory and Public School Music degree from the Muncie National In- stitute. Graduate work Northwestern School of Speech, Northwestern University, and the Michigan School of Speech, University of Michigan. ROBERT DORNTE-Gym-Received his Bachelor's Degree of Physical Education at Purdue--four years as assistant coach-enjoys golf. MARY CATHERINE SMELTZLEY-History. Attended the University of Mexico, the University of Cali- fornia, and the University of Cambridge, England, in addition to Indiana University where she ob- tained her A.B. degree. Traveling and harp play- ing are her special interests. GERTRUDE BEIERLEIN-Library. A.B. and M.A. from University of Michigan and her B.S. in L.S. degree from the Drexel Institute, Philadelphia. Librarian at Central for five years. Reading, biographies, and travelogues are her interests.
